- A 5mL prefilled syringe containing 10 USP units/mL of heparin sodium, designed to maintain patency in intravenous (IV) catheters and prevent clotting
Uses
- Catheter Patency:
- Used to lock vascular access devices (VADs) and prevent blood clots from forming within the catheter
- Flushing:
- Ideal for post-medication administration, especially in venous or arterial lines requiring low-dose heparin
Features
- Capacity & Concentration:
- 5mL syringe filled with 10 USP units/mL of heparin lock flush solution
- Design:
- Features a 10mL syringe barrel diameter to lower the risk of pressure-induced catheter damage
- Safety:
- Sterile fluid pathway and, in some variants, specialized tip caps to reduce contamination
- Compatibility:
- Equipped with a standard Luer-Lok tip for secure connection
